Description
Get ready for a game of sneaky fun with Spy Tricks, a trick-taking card game where you play as a spy trying to uncover the only face-down card in the game. With simple rules that can be explained quickly, you'll be diving into the action in no time. Designed by Susumu Kawasaki and published in 2016, Spy Tricks is perfect for a group of 3 to 4 friends looking for a thrilling 30-minute game session. As you play, you'll need to use your deduction skills to figure out the hidden card, all while navigating the trick-taking mechanics that add an extra layer of excitement to the game.
